Storm the Hill 2009
February 8

On February 8, 2009, IAVA Member Veterans gathered for IAVA's fourth annual Storm the Hill campaign in Washington, D.C., where they spent the week meeting with over 125 lawmakers on Capitol Hill to discuss IAVA's 2009 Legislative Agenda. On the final day of the campaign, the Senate and House Veterans' Affairs Committees addressed IAVA's top legislative priority by introducing a bill to advance fund VA health care so that VA hospitals and clinics across the country can provide the staff and services that our veterans deserve.
